Metrological traceability of the Waters MassTrak immunosuppressant calibrator and quality control sets
In this application note, Waters discusses the requirement for compliance with local regulatory guidelines and international standards in the development and validation of laboratory developed tests (LDTs) within clinical laboratories. The implementation of ISO 15189:2012 in some geographies necessitates the use of metrologically traceable calibration materials. Metrological traceability and accuracy of results are important aspects of the design, development, and manufacture of the Waters MassTrak™ Immunosuppressant Calibrator and Quality Control Sets (IVD), which help laboratories harmonize their results when using validated LC-MS/MS methods. This application note provides an overview of the Waters MassTrak Immunosuppressant Calibrator and Quality Control Sets and their accuracy, as well as comparisons across lot-to-lot testing.
